/// <summary> /// Checks if the process name matches any running processes /// </summary> /// <param name="process"></param> /// <returns></returns> public static Boolean isRunning(LgProcess process) { return Process.GetProcessesByName(process.Name).Length > 0; }
/// <summary> /// Minimize window /// </summary> /// <param name="process"></param> public static void MinimizeWindow(LgProcess process) { ShowWindowAsync(process.WinProcess.MainWindowHandle, 6); }
/// <summary> /// Show window /// </summary> /// <param name="process"></param> public static void ShowWindow(LgProcess process) { ShowWindowAsync(process.WinProcess.MainWindowHandle, 1); }
/// <summary> /// Return the size of the window /// </summary> /// <param name="process"></param> /// <returns></returns> public static LgRectangle GetWindowRectange(LgProcess process) { RECT lpRect = default(RECT); GetWindowRect(new HandleRef(process, process.WinProcess.MainWindowHandle), out lpRect); return new LgRectangle(lpRect.Left, lpRect.Top, lpRect.Right, lpRect.Bottom); }
